Egypt to Produce Locally HUMVEE Military Vehicles Soon


Fri 25 Jun 2021 | 08:07 PM
Ahmed Emam

On Wednesday, the US embassy in Cairo announced that Egypt’s Ministry of Military Production inked a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) this week with the US HUMVEE manufacturer AM General to locally manufacturer the body of (Military Hammer) trucks and vehicles.

"The deal also aims to boost the manufacturing capability to allow Egypt to replace or supplement its existing Humvee fleet," according to the Ministry of Military Production.

In a statement issued on Tuesday, Andy Hove, AM General President, and CEO said: “HUMVEE look forward to applying our manufacturing and design expertise to help grow the Egyptian automotive industry."

"The new domestic vehicle will certainly make a lot of difference in field operations and prove to be beneficial to the Egyptian Armed forces," the statement added.

Hove also praised the role of the Ministry of Military Production's companies and its cadres in providing the Egyptian army with the latest advanced military products and several types of weapons, equipment, and instruments.
